WebA LEEP is a safe and effective way to prevent cervical cancer. The success rate for LEEP is excellent, with a 90% cure rate. A LEEP's success depends on various actors, including how advanced your cervical dysplasia is and how much tissue must be removed. Treatment may also ... WebFeb 24, 2024 · HPV vaccination is a safe and effective way to help prevent cervical cancer. Gardasil 9 is the FDA-approved vaccine for females and males aged 9 to 45 years in the United States. Gardasil 9 is nearly 100% effective in preventing cancer caused by all seven cancer-causing HPV types (16, 18, 31, 33, 45, 52, and 58) that it targets. ... cicg indian army

WebCervical Dysplasia. Cervical dysplasia is a condition in which abnormal cells grow on the surface of your cervix. Without treatment, cervical dysplasia can lead to cervical cancer. The cervix is the lower, narrow end of the uterus (the hollow, pear-shaped organ … dgs fleet policyWebSep 5, 2024 · Another way to treat cervical intraepithelial neoplasia (CIN) is with excisional surgery called conization. The doctor removes a cone-shaped piece of tissue from the cervix. The tissue removed in the cone includes the transformation zone where cervical pre-cancers and cancers are most likely to start. cicg hammertech
